Output e62f39c8a495598d123fcc40d8487fc3e743402e87f573c044be6a56b553f88c:0

value
2437561145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51074c28dfa6ed21d684c160656182544cfc19d7 OP_EQUAL
address
MFHbi1PeeJ9WcZzWXcCFMeh6a2WTYxjq4t
transaction
e62f39c8a495598d123fcc40d8487fc3e743402e87f573c044be6a56b553f88c
spent
true